About the Thumb Down black outline icon
A hand is drawn from the side with three fingers curled into rounded folds, a squared wrist cuff at the left and the thumb extended downward. It is the universal sign for dislike, disapproval and rejection. Use it for downvote buttons, review and rating widgets, content moderation tools, survey answer options, poll results and error states where a choice was declined.
The finger loops repeat at even intervals for a tidy rhythm, and the separate cuff block gives the hand a clear anchor point. Everything reads at a glance even at 16 px. Mirror it with the thumb up icon so both feedback states share weight and proportion, and keep the pair on the same baseline.
This is the black outline version of the thumb down icon: even, monoline strokes that stay crisp at small sizes and suit clean, minimal interfaces, wireframes and light backgrounds.
